JavaWeb基础

JSP内置对象(1)

一、利用response对象进行重定向

 方法:response.sendRedirect(目标页面路径);

 还有一种重定向方法,JSP动作指令:<jsp:forward page=""></jsp:forward>

区别:

        浏览器显示地址不同,forward方法客户端浏览器的地址不变,redirect方法地址显示栏会变。

        forward转发的页,以及转发到的目标页面能够共享request里面的数据,而redirect转发的页以及转发到的目标页面不能共享request里面的数据。

       getparameter中文乱码解决:

String str = new String(request.getParameter("stuname").getBytes("iso-8859-1"), "utf-8");  
       out.println("输入学生姓名是:"+str+"<br>");

 二、Cookie操作

 三、session对象

对于不同的客户来说,每个人的session是不同的。

一、Servlet编程

实际上运行JSP时,服务器底层将JSP会编译成一个Java类,这个类就是Servlet。

 二、JSP和JavaBean

在JavaBean中,可以将控制逻辑、值、数据库访问和其他对象进行封装,并且其可以被其他应用来调用。

DAO(Data Access Object)类,专门负责对数据库的访问。

第四部分

一、应用开发与框架

1.EL和JSTL

原文地址:https://www.cnblogs.com/kmxojer/p/12656277.html